## Tuning

The Stockline reconciliation job compares warehouse counts against ledger totals nightly. Batch size trades memory against lock duration on the counts table; the mismatch tolerance decides when we page versus log. We deliberately keep the retry backoff long because the upstream feed recovers slowly. Before adjusting anything, read the runbook notes. Current values are below.

tuning constants:
RATE_LIMITS = {
    "wenwyn": 5,
    "druael": 1,
}

Runbook: timezone handling in Quillbox report exports. Quick context for review — all timestamps are stored UTC, but the export layer localizes using the workspace's configured zone, not the requesting user's. That's intentional; don't "fix" it. The tricky bit is DST boundaries: daily rollups use the workspace zone's midnight, so a report spanning a spring-forward day will show a 23-hour bucket. Tests in export_tz_spec cover this. If you need to reproduce locally, pull the exact build using the token below.

build token for kawef-fahip: htk9_cdd242be6

**Q: How does pagination work in the Lantermere public API?**

All list endpoints return cursor-based pages, capped at 100 items. Pass the `next_cursor` token from the previous response; offsets are not supported. Cursors expire after 24 hours. If a cursor expires mid-export, restart the export from the admin console, which requires the recovery passphrase below.

unlock words, bawef-kahap: sorax-sorir-quenys-aldok

**Action item (PM-214, Coldvault archival):** Automate archiving of cold storage buckets older than the retention cutoff. Manual sweeps missed two regions last quarter and blew the storage budget. Owner: infra rotation. Sweep cadence, batch size, and age thresholds must be config-driven, not hardcoded, so on-call can tune under load. Dry-run mode required before first prod run. Proposed defaults for review at sync are below.

limits module of fahog-kahop:
CAPS = {
    "fraeth": 189,
    "drumir": 842,
}

Key ceremony checklist — item 7. Verify encoding detection on uploaded text files before signing. Run the Larkspur detector against the sample set; UTF-8 BOM, UTF-16, and Latin-1 must all resolve correctly. If any file misreads, abort the ceremony and re-stage. Once detection passes, unseal the ceremony envelope. The passphrase required to proceed is:

vault phrase of kagep-bagep = sorion-pelix-sorax-norok-gileth-eliix-lamvan